Plenty of live music and food at Labor Day picnic

ELKHART, Ind. -- The city Elkhart was buzzing on Monday with the city's Labor Day picnic.

The fun started at Island Park where there was plenty of food and live music for folks to enjoy.

There was also a Labor Day parade.

"The labor movement we like to say brought you the eight hour work day. The labor movement brought you vacations. The labor movement brought you health insurance," said Tony Flora, the president of the North Central Indiana AFL-CIO. "The labor movement brought you so many things we take for second nature in modern life."

The city will cap the day off with a fireworks display.
